Our Staff

Rev. Phillip Vickers

Pastor Phillip Vickers answered the call to lead the Shepherd of the Lake congregation.

Pastor Phil came to Tennessee after beginning his career in the Texas panhandle and more recently in Kansas City, Kansas. He brings with him his wife of 20 years, Cheryl, and their three children, Autumn, Zoe, and Sean.

Pastor Phil was raised in the Mississippi Delta. He was the first in his family to attend college. While studying English at Mississippi State, he also found faith, and was baptized by the campus minister at the Wesley Foundation (an outreach of the Methodist Church).

Shortly thereafter, Pastor Phil met his future wife Cheryl who introduced him to the Lutheran faith.  He received his Master of Divinity from Lutheran Theological Seminary in 2007.  He served an internship in North Carolina at Winston-Salem before his first assignment in Texas. At Hutchison, Kansas, he supervised an intern and served as dean of the area, providing pastoral care for Lutheran clergy. He served there as associate pastor for family life ministries. In Kansas City, he was chair of the Resolutions Committee, receiving and editing proposals to be considered by the yearly assembly.

Pastor Phil delivered his first sermon at Shepherd of the Lake on September 4 and is leading a Wednesday morning Bible study on the Biblical Foundations of Lutheranism.

Pastor Phil enjoys hiking with his family, cooking and, per his English degree, reading and writing.
